Overview
The Lenovo 100e Chromebook Gen 4 (model 82W0001FUS) is designed primarily for educational and entry-level computing needs, running Chrome OS for smooth web-based applications. It features an Intel N4120 quad-core processor supporting sealed and fanless design for quiet operation. The laptop has an 11.6-inch HD anti-glare display with a resolution of 1366x768 pixels, optimized for use in bright classroom environments. It includes 4GB DDR4 RAM paired with 64GB eMMC storage, facilitating faster boot times and quick access to cloud-stored data.
Connectivity options include dual-band Wi-Fi 5 (802.11ac), Bluetooth 5.0, USB Type-C and Type-A ports, and a microSD card reader for expanded storage. The device comes with a reinforced chassis and rubber bumpers to enhance durability essential for student use. The battery supports up to 10 hours of typical usage, providing all-day battery life to minimize charging interruptions.
This Chromebook leverages Google's Chrome OS for streamlined security and automatic updates, reducing administrative overhead in school environments. It also supports quick charging via USB-C, enhancing productivity with minimal downtime. The Lenovo 100e Chromebook Gen 4 balances durability, performance, and portability tailored for educational markets and light everyday tasks.

Key Advantages
The Lenovo 100e Chromebook Gen 4 offers robust durability with military-grade components, making it ideal for rugged use in schools. Its fanless design eliminates noise, improving concentration in quiet environments. The Chromebook's integration with Google Workspace ensures seamless access to apps and cloud services. A long-lasting battery enables full day use without charging breaks, supporting continuous learning. Lightweight and portable, it is easy for students to carry between classes. Additionally, enhanced Wi-Fi and Bluetooth connectivity provide reliable network performance in varied settings.
Limitations
The 11.6-inch HD display has a lower resolution compared to higher-end models, potentially limiting detailed graphic work. The 4GB RAM constrains multitasking and intensive applications, limiting performance scope. eMMC storage offers limited capacity and slower speeds compared to SSDs, affecting data access times for large files. Its Intel Celeron N4120 processor, while efficient, is not suited for demanding software or extensive video editing. The absence of a full-size HDMI port may reduce external display options without adapters. Being a Chromebook, its functionality is best within the Google ecosystem, limiting compatibility with some traditional desktop software.
FAQ
What operating system does the Lenovo 100e Chromebook Gen 4 use?
The Lenovo 100e Chromebook Gen 4 runs on Google's Chrome OS, designed for cloud-based computing and automatic updates.
How durable is the Lenovo 100e Chromebook Gen 4?
This Chromebook is built with military-grade durability standards including reinforced chassis and rubber bumpers to protect against drops and shocks.
What is the battery life of this device?
The Lenovo 100e Chromebook Gen 4 offers up to 10 hours of battery life under typical usage conditions.
Can I upgrade the RAM or storage on this Chromebook?
The RAM and internal eMMC storage on this Chromebook are not user-upgradable.
Does this model have a touchscreen display?
No, the 100e Chromebook Gen 4 has a non-touch 11.6-inch HD anti-glare display.
What connectivity options are available?
It includes Wi-Fi 5, Bluetooth 5.0, USB Type-C and Type-A ports, and a microSD card reader.
Is this Chromebook suitable for gaming or heavy software?
This device is intended for educational use and basic computing tasks; it is not designed for high-performance gaming or heavy software applications.
